pandas 根据特征绘制不同大小的散点图

1、 示例1

代码

import matplotlib.pyplot as plt
import numpy as np
import pandas as pd

# 生成数据
rng = np.random.RandomState(27)
v = rng.rand(60, 3)
df = pd.DataFrame(v, columns=list('xyz'))

df.plot(kind='scatter', x='x', y='y', s=df['z']*100)

plt.show()

图形

。。。

posted @ 2019-06-20 22:50  赏尔  阅读(1183)  评论(0编辑  收藏  举报